Step-by-Step Guide to Connect Google Home Mini to Computer
1. Check Compatibility
Ensure that your computer is connected to the same Wi-Fi network as your Google Home Mini. This step is crucial for successful pairing and communication between the devices.
2. Set Up Google Home Device
- Plug in your Google Home Mini and complete the setup process using the Google Home app on your smartphone.
- Follow the on-screen instructions to link your Google account to the device.
3. Enable Bluetooth on Your Computer
- Open the settings menu on your computer.
- Turn on Bluetooth and ensure it’s discoverable.
4. Connect Google Home Mini to Computer
- Say “Hey Google, pair Bluetooth” to your Google Home Mini.
- Your Google Home Mini will enter pairing mode.
- On your computer, search for Bluetooth devices.
- Select your Google Home Mini from the list of available devices to establish the connection.
- Ensure that the Google Home Mini is set as the default speaker on your computer.
- Play a sample audio or music track to confirm that the sound is coming from your Google Home Mini.
